Gartner estimates that total software revenue for MDM solutions was $1.4 billion in 2010, an increase of 15% from 2009. Within those overall figures it's estimated that the market for MDM of customer data solutions was $446 million in 2010, an increase of 23% from 2009. Gartner projects five-year compound annual growth rates (CAGRs) of nearly 20% for both the overall MDMthe MDM of customer data software markets through 2015. 2 Callable, modular components of businesspresentation logic, provided by the MDM vendor that interface to the MDM hub. Applications can call MDM applets, potentially in the context of their user interface style, to accessmanipulate the master data in the MDM hub.
